Important Railway Settings
⚠️ CRITICAL: Set Replica Count to 1
- Go to Settings → Deploy
- Set "Replicas" = 1
- Multiple replicas cause "Conflict: terminated by other getUpdates" error
Railway Configuration (railway.json):
{
"deploy": {
"numReplicas": 1,
"restartPolicyType": "ON_FAILURE"
}
}

Webhook vs Polling Mode
- Railway (Production): Uses
railway_start.py→ Webhook mode - Local Development: Use
python -m bot.main→ Polling mode - Never run polling mode on Railway → causes multiple instances conflict
bot.mainblocks polling if Railway env vars are present
Troubleshooting Railway
"Conflict: terminated by other getUpdates"
- ✅ Check: Only 1 replica running (Railway Settings → Deploy)
- ✅ Check: No other deployments active
- ✅ Check: Using
railway_start.py(webhook), notbot.main(polling) - ✅ Fix: Delete webhook if needed:
python delete_webhook.py
Check active deployments:
railway status
# Should show only 1 active deployment
Force restart:
railway restart
# or via dashboard: Deployments → Active → Restart

Subscription Expiry Notifications
- Background task runs every 1 hour (
subscription_checker.py) - Detects expired trials → sends message with Tribute payment button
- Detects expired premium → sends renewal notification
- Notification flags (
trial_notified,premium_expired_notified) prevent duplicate messages premium_expired_notifiedresets when premium is re-activated
